With the aim of informing, warning and helping professionals with the latest security vulnerabilities in technology systems, we have made a database available for users interested in this information, which is in Spanish and includes all of the latest documented and recognised vulnerabilities.

This repository, with over 75,000 registers, is based on the information from the NVD (National Vulnerability Database) – by virtue of a partnership agreement – through which INCIBE translates the included information into Spanish.

On occasions this list will show vulnerabilities that have still not been translated, as they are added while the INCIBE team is still carrying out the translation process. The CVE  (Common Vulnerabilities and Exposures) Standard for Information Security Vulnerability Names is used with the aim to support the exchange of information between different tools and databases.

All vulnerabilities collected are linked to different information sources, as well as available patches or solutions provided by manufacturers and developers. It is possible to carry out advanced searches, as there is the option to select different criteria to narrow down the results, some examples being vulnerability types, manufacturers and impact levels, among others.

CVE-2025-30159

Publication date:
13/05/2025
Kirby is an open-source content management system. A vulnerability in versions prior to 3.9.8.3, 3.10.1.2, and 4.7.1 affects all Kirby sites that use the `snippet()` helper or `$kirby->snippet()` method with a dynamic snippet name (such as a snippet name that depends on request or user data). Sites that only use fixed calls to the `snippet()` helper/`$kirby->snippet()` method (i.e. calls with a simple string for the snippet name) are *not* affected. A missing path traversal check allowed attackers to navigate and access all files on the server that were accessible to the PHP process, including files outside of the snippets root or even outside of the Kirby installation. PHP code within such files was executed. Such attacks first require an attack vector in the site code that is caused by dynamic snippet names, such as `snippet('tags-' . get('tags'))`. It generally also requires knowledge of the site structure and the server's file system by the attacker, although it can be possible to find vulnerable setups through automated methods such as fuzzing. In a vulnerable setup, this could cause damage to the confidentiality and integrity of the server. The problem has been patched in Kirby 3.9.8.3, Kirby 3.10.1.2, and Kirby 4.7.1. In all of the mentioned releases, Kirby maintainers have added a check for the snippet path that ensures that the resulting path is contained within the configured snippets root. Snippet paths that point outside of the snippets root will not be loaded.
